Output 81125eadee0a3a8d7020c7efd948d00396b984d4d9aacb02ae37f3a63a6e84d5:15

value
721596
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dde26720411dde914377934ca5fc7cbf1cae0fc9 OP_EQUALVERIFY OP_CHECKSIG
address
1MEDZ95jzLAWrAcC765qevTSKvvLjpyzuD
transaction
81125eadee0a3a8d7020c7efd948d00396b984d4d9aacb02ae37f3a63a6e84d5